Better Printed Arcade Button Kailh Choc V1 Low Profile (legs don't break)

<p><strong>Why use these?</strong></p><ul><li>I frequently see single piece 3d printed button caps. The issues with printing button caps as a single piece is that the legs are printed in a weak orientation and break off very easily. &nbsp;If the leg breaks off in the keycap it is a royal pain to get the broken leg out.&nbsp;</li><li>This design separates the legs from the button caps so that the legs are now printed in the strongest orientation and are much less likely to break. Once you glue the legs into the caps, they will feel very strong.</li></ul><p><strong>Instructions</strong></p><ul><li>The legs should be able to fit into the slots into the button caps with no/very little sanding.<ul><li>Depending on how well your printer prints to tolerance, you will need to print either the loose or tight tolerance pieces.</li></ul></li><li>add a little bit of superglue into the slot on the cap then put the leg into the slot</li></ul><p><strong>Printing Tips</strong></p><ul><li>The legs (both loose and tight tolerance versions) should be around 1.2mm thick after printing.</li><li>Tight tolerance leg part that fits into the keycap measures 3.05mm wide</li><li>Loose tolerance leg part that fits into the keycap measure 2.9mm wide. &nbsp;</li><li>If your printed parts don't fit into the keycap, please measure your part. &nbsp;If your part is measuring too big, try reducing your flow% or sanding it down a little bit. &nbsp;</li><li>My printer prints pretty nicely to tolerance, but I realize that not all printers are the same, so if you need something, it is actually quite easy for me to modify the files, so just ask.</li></ul><p><strong>Misc Notes</strong></p><ul><li>These were designed for <a href="https://github.com/jfedor2/flatbox">jfedor's flatbox</a> and come in 22.5 and 28.5 mm diameters. &nbsp;</li><li>2022-10-27 - added 24 mm diameter versions.</li><li>If you need any other diameters, just let me know and I can easily make them for you.</li></ul>
